Output 95a6bfac573c8e6000e848bcfe7c093e8081fa9c9d6456617a42580820a747e9:3

value
235648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d4ad0f62b3b6367e83aa5a7060b47322835a059 OP_EQUAL
address
37H6ma1pVydYT72eyYuDxGtbaXfwN7QnQk
transaction
95a6bfac573c8e6000e848bcfe7c093e8081fa9c9d6456617a42580820a747e9
spent
true